Output 7f5320c51ddad833ba2794e630993f29ead655792f0318e297a15fa9008e8c09:2

value
33384272
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f268f212260ea1b31dab888470410ece3d08ccba OP_EQUAL
address
3PnmAiNVTSJWcNoDFc8HmMFLzaAG1ra6Nu
transaction
7f5320c51ddad833ba2794e630993f29ead655792f0318e297a15fa9008e8c09
confirmations
498167
spent
true